When Tschanz’s health started to decline, he said, he started rehoming some of his horses, because he had a dozen at the time and needed to work less in order to spend more time with her. In their prime, the two would keep up to 25 horses at most, and normally kept between 15 to 20 throughout their 39 years together.

Now he has just six, some of which will never race again, and a couple which he’s planning to run in the coming months. His largest horse, 7-year-old “Gallant Warren,” has a career 63 races, with six first-place wins, 13 second-place honors and nine third-place finishes, bringing a total of $219,315 in earnings since 2020. Just a few years ago, Gallant Warren won Bellasis his biggest purse ever — about $42,000. The horse ran its final race last year.

Now, he’s planning to run his remaining horses, including “Old Triangle,” at the Santa Anita track in Southern California. He is not looking forward to the travel and different track conditions there.

He says he faces a difficult decision: pick up and move everything to Southern California, move out of state, or retire.

“Nobody wants to retire. I don’t want to retire. It’s being forced,” he said. “It’s the end of life in our circle. Racing for the Bay Area? Gone.”
